Today is a great day for The Low Anthem! We have signed a wonderful and fair record deal with the world's best record label. Nonesuch Records will be supporting our national rerelease of Oh My God, Charlie Darwin without asking us to change anything! The tentative rerelease date is June 9. Proper concert celebrations with all bells, whistles, whiskeys, etc. will be announced shortly on the website. Heartfelt thanks to all. Can't wait to see you!!
